CVE-2020-9054

CISA KEV

Published March 25, 2022 · Updated April 3, 2026

high
Official Description+

Multiple Zyxel network-attached storage (NAS) devices contain a pre-authentication command injection vulnerability, which may allow a remote, unauthenticated attacker to execute arbitrary code.

Affected Products

VendorProduct
ZyxelMultiple Network-Attached Storage (NAS) Devices

Patch Status

Patch by 2022-04-15
